    This is a copy of a traditional Norwegian old "husmannsplass". The buildings are old, but modern inside. Feedback from visitors are "wow", "this is a beautiful place", a "little Eden", "listen to the sound of silence....." and that people get happy feet here!
    Still situated in the forrest, we have a magnificent view. We can look over to Valdres, Hallingdal og Nore and Uvdal. It you turn around you can see to Hønefoss and Sundvolden. And, the old building, this "tun" is a snapshot of "inland old norway".

    Tourist places as Blaafargeverket, Hadeland glassverk, the Bearpark in Flå and galleries places can be visited.
    I cook traditional Norwegian plates as well as "usual" international dinners, and my named is Kristin.

    This place is acually 3 cabins, all 150 years old, but moved here in 2005. The cabins are fully equipped with bedrooms, fireplace and kitchen.
    You need to have your own car. One cabin is rented out from mid may to mid september.

    You need to travel by your own car. This place is somewhat remote and still central, near to cities. 1,5 hours driving to Oslo and 1 hour drive to Drammen.
    Its exellent for walking. In 30 minutes you are at Norefjell!
